Mantiqu Tayr: Journal of Arabic Language is a refereed publication devoted to research articles, reports, and book reviews concerned with the teaching and learning of Arabic as a Foreign Language. This journal dedicated to enhancing and disseminating scholarly work in the field of Arabic Language Teaching and Linguistics. Mantiqu Tayr: Journal of Arabic Language invites scholars, researchers, and students to contribute the result of their studies and researches in the areas related to Education, which covers textual and fieldwork investigation with special reference of Arabic History, Strategy of Arabic Teaching, Technology of Arabic Teaching, Arabic Language Education, Micro Linguistic Studies, Macro Linguistic Studies, Linguistic Comparative Studies.

Nahwu is one of the critical knowledge of Arabic because nahwu is a rule, parameter of authenticity, and clues to the meaning of Arabic, so knowing nahwu is a must for people who learn Arabic. Nahwu has several madhhabs, each with its characteristics, characters, and opinions. Among the most popular nahwu madhhab is the nahwu Basrah madhhab. The researcher chose the nahwu Basrah madhhab as the theme of this research to reveal the advantages of other madhhabs and the views that emerged from the Basrah madhhab. This research intends to discover several things: 1) the importance of nahwu Basrah madhhab and its development; 2) the influence of nahwu Basrah in learning Arabic. In his research, Researchers in conducting their research used the literature study method, namely by reviewing several books related to themes such as the book al-Kitab, Jami' al-Durus, Syarh ibn Aqil, etc. as well as collecting important information contained by several sources, and detailing it then analyzing it, and finally drawing conclusions. The research findings show that 1) nahwu is the rule by which the ins and outs of Arabic words are known after being arranged on jumlah, and nahwu has a vital role in the use of good Arabic far from mistakes; 2) Among the popular nahwu madhhab is the Basrah madhhab because it has several advantages, including detail in the rules, being careful in the istinbath, and being vital in arguments. Taking advantage of the discussions of nahwu Basrah in learning Arabic is considered an ideal step because the debate is closer to the primary Arabic sources.

This research aims to analyze the curriculum planning management strategy based on Merdeka Belajar Kampus Merdeka (MBKM) in the Arabic Language Education Study Program in Indonesia in producing graduate qualifications that meet community needs and job demands through online surveys. This research is qualitative in nature by inviting responses from 4 Heads of Study Programs and analyzing curriculum documents for the Arabic Language Education Study Program. The study program criteria are selected to represent State General Universities and State Islamic Religious Universities. The results of the research show that the curriculum planning management strategy carried out in the Arabic Language Education Study Program in Indonesia is: a) Mapping the main and supporting profiles of graduates in accordance with needs and job opportunities, b) Forming a special team to manage the MBKM program, c) Planning a budgeting system funding for the MBKM program with clear regulations, d) Carrying out effective and deep-rooted socialization, e) Increasing lecturer competency, f) Reforming Arabic language learning based on information technology and integrated with multidisciplinary science, and g) Optimizing partnership collaboration with various parties, especially industry. Through this curriculum planning management strategy, 10 profile qualifications for graduates of the Arabic Language Education Study Program suit the needs and demands of the job market. From the results of this research, it is hoped that there will be further mapping of the 10 profile qualifications of graduates of the Arabic Language Education Study Program in Indonesia along with their instruments.

The Arabic language serves as a global communication tool and is the principal language for 2 billion Muslims across the globe. Within Arabic, there are diverse realms of discourse and academic pursuits. One such domain is the Science of Badīʿ, a branch of Balāghah (rhetoric). A key area within the Science of Badīʿ delves into the resemblance of the final letters of two words at the conclusion of Arabic sentence structures. This resemblance, termed "sajaʿ," enhances the elegance of pronunciation, a pivotal facet of Balāghah. This research endeavors to explore this aesthetic dimension within the text of Tuḥfah Al-Aṭfāl, authored by Imam Sulaimān Al-Jamzūrī, a foundational work in Tajwid, the science of Quranic recitation. Employing a qualitative methodology with a descriptive-analytical approach, this study utilizes the Badīʿ theory as an analytical framework. The findings of this research reveal that the text of Tuḥfah Al-Aṭfāl embodies the grace of sajaʿ, which manifests in three distinct categories: muṭarraf, muraṣṣaʿ, and mutawāzī. This aesthetic quality proves invaluable for both students and educators, aiding in the memorization and comprehension of Tuḥfah Al-Aṭfāl within an educational context. Furthermore, it enriches the experience for general readers, allowing them to appreciate the beauty of its expression. Despite these insights, further research is essential to explore other dimensions of beauty present in Tuḥfah Al-Aṭfāl beyond sajaʿ. Additionally, investigating the element of sajaʿ beauty in various Arabic literary works would provide a more comprehensive understanding of its significance.

This research stems from the broad use of AI based on Large Language Models (LLMs), which many academics find relevant and effective in higher education Arabic language learning. The goal is to confirm these views.This research is a mixed reseach that employs a both of qualitative and quantitative methodologies. The qualitative segment involves observations and literature reviews. Observations involved reviewing how participants used chatbots and carefully checking the accuracy and consistency of platform responses. The quantitative facet utilizes a paired experimental design, encompassing both classical and Bayesian Paired Sample t-Tests analysis. The research encompasses 45 individuals with a proficient understanding of Modern Standard Arabic and no hindrances in comprehending the material. These individuals are enrolled as students at Islamic College (STAI) Al-Anwar Rembang, Indonesia. The results show increased motivation and ease of use with the chatbot in Arabic language learning. However, concerns about the consistency of chatbot content have arisen, affecting participants' confidence in response accuracy of AI. This prompts an evaluation of effectiveness through classical and Bayesian tests, which fail to demonstrate statistically significant variances, even in the adaptive Bayesian probability analysis. These outcomes deviate from previous research on relevance and effectiveness and corroborate preceding studies on academic apprehensions and accuracy enhancements. The researchers advocate for further investigations, especially concerning the accuracy analysis of AI chatbots in Arabic pedagogical contexts.

The mass media plays a crucial role in shaping public opinion and influencing people's perceptions of important issues being discussed, one of which is terrorism. This research aims to identify and analyze critical discourse through exclusion strategies and inclusion strategies and describe the three Arab online media in constructing news. This research uses a critical discourse analysis approach from Theo van Leeuwen's perspective. Researchers used qualitative methods with content analysis techniques from Arabic online media, namely al Arabiya.net, al Jazeera.net, and okaz.com.sa with the theme of Indonesian criminal terrorism news namely Suicide Bombing in Bandung December 7, 2022 edition. The collection technique uses the documentation, observation, and record method. The results of the research show that the exclusion strategy is used in the media al Arabiya.net with 2 data and al Jazeera.net with 1 data, and the inclusion strategy is used in the media al Arabiya.net 6 models, al Jazeera.net 7 models, and okaz.com.sa as many as 5 data models. The three online media have a tendency towards groups or government agencies rather than terrorists. Furthermore, suggestions for further research use the theory of media psychology and emotional effects.

In studying the Arabic language, there is balaghah and there is ma'ani. Insya' thalabi of ma'ani is a sentence that requires a request before not asking. The aim is to describe the types of insya' thalabi in Surah Ghafir and their meanings. This research uses a qualitative approach with Library Research, the object of research is 58 Ayat surah Ghafir of Qur’an. The Research results: (1) found 55 words indicating insya' thalabi in 38 verses with 4 types: (a) al-amr (command) in 25 words with 24 words fi'il amar and 1-word fi'il mudhari' connected with lam al-amr; (b) an-nahi (prohibition) in 1 word in the form fi'il mudhari' which connect to lam an-nahiyah; (c) al-istifham (question) on 17 words in the form of alat: al-hamzah, hal, kaifa, min, ma, aina, ayy, anna (meaning of kaifa). 2 words indicate at-tamanni (wishful thinking) with the tools "asa" and "la'alla"; (d) an-nida (call) on 10 words with the "يا" and 3 rabbana words (letter ya, originally: ya rabbana). (2) The meaning of insya' thalabi in Surah Ghafir is that there are 2 original meanings and non-original meanings: the original meaning for al-amr (commandment) is ad-do'a, an-nash wa al-irsyad, al-iltimas, as-sukhriyyah wa at-ta'jiz, al-ihanah, ar-raja', al-irshad, at-ta'jiz, and at-takwin; for an-nahi (prohibition) one word with original meaning is found. For al-istifham (question) that all the meanings were not original is the meanings of at-ta'ajjub wa at-tahdid, at-tamanni, at-taqrir, al-inkar, an-nafi, at-ta'ajjub, at-nafi wa al-inkar, al-inkar at-taubikh al-tihkam, at-taubikh, al-inkar at-taubikh, at-taqrir at-ta'ajjub, and at-taqri' at-taubikh;  For at-tamanni (wishful thinking), an inauthentic meaning is found, namely at-tarajji;  For an-nida (calling) is original and non-original meanings, the non-original meanings is at-tahassur and ad-do'a. Many types of balaghah are used in the Qur'an and have many meanings and purposes in their use. This analysis contributes to the science of Arabic and the love of the Qur'an as a miracle of God.

The Bugis language adopted or adapted many Arabic vocabulary, especially after the spread of Islam and adopted by the Bugis community. The absorption of Arabic into the Bugis language continued to evolve with time and cultural interaction between the two groups. This study aims to obtain decryption related to the process of Arabic loanwords into Bugis language and also obtain related changes in word structure in Arabic loanwords into Bugis language. By using qualitative methods, namely research approaches used to understand and explain phenomena in depth and descriptively. The source of the data obtained through interviews with native speakers of the Bugis language. The results of this study showed that the absorption of Arabic vocabulary in the Bugis language did not experience a change in meaning. Changes in word structure indicate differences in pronunciation and vocabulary between Arabic and Bugis. This shows that the Bugis language has a different phonological and lexicon system from Arabic, and such changes can be found in the words adopted from Arabic into the Bugis language. The study of Arabic loanwords in the local Bugis culture has significant scientific contributions in the fields of linguistics, cultural studies, and anthropology. For future research, it is recommended to conduct a comparative study between the use of Arabic loanwords in the Bugis language with other regional languages in Indonesia.

The Arabic drama "Mismaru Juha" by Ali Ahmad Bakatsir has the character Sheikh Juha that has a role by the humorous and wise. The Arabic drama used script with Arabic language for Sheikh Juha is full of critical of elites allied with other nations. It is according the writer has nationalism. Critical of drama script expressed in stylistic satire, namely an expression of humorous allusion. The aim of this research is to determine the type of satire of drama script Mismaru Juha and its percentage. The method uses a descriptive-qualitative type of library research, with the focus of the study being the overall style of satirical language in drama texts Arabic of drama script Mismaru Juha. There are four stages of data analysis are organizing data, reducing data, presenting data, and drawing conclusions. The result is the Arabic drama used satire style in the form of humor to give criticm based on norms society. The satire is three types are: (1) horatian satire (soft allusion and empathy) with 45%; (2) Juvenalian satire (allusion harsher than horizontal satire, direct criticism) with 25%; and (3) Manippean satire (allusion of narrative with stories or experiences that have occurred) with 30%. The type of satire that is more often used is horation satire that has humor, polite speech andnot rude words.
